to a public API. - Improves release color tones.
- Optimizes loading of documents in archived releases.
- Refines the empty state of the Content Releases interface.
- Prevents "locked" releases appearing as a target in the "copy version to" menu.
- Improves the experience of navigating to documents from published and archived releases.
- Fixes an error caused by whitespace inside a tag in an i18n string.
- Fixes an issue where pasting a document with a draft in a reference field would cause the studio to crash.
- Fixes an issue where list previews sometimes did not reflect the current release.
- Fixes published badge on versions.
- Increases the required version of styled-components to latest stable, ensuring important React 19 fixes are included.
- Fixes a bug causing dataset imports containing version documents to fail with error
Invalid document version ID "versions.<id>": "versions" is a reserved prefix
. - Fixes an error causing slug fields to erroneously pass validation if no version document exists.
- Fixes an issue in where document lists were not able to resolve the document type when a document only existed as part of a release.
